Full Analysis
Baader Bank Aktiengesellschaft significantly reduced its position in Tesla, Inc. (TSLA) by 61.1% during the first quarter, selling 4,170 shares to hold a remaining stake of 2,655 shares valued at $987,000. While Baader decreased its holdings, several other institutional investors and hedge funds increased their stakes or initiated new positions in the electric vehicle manufacturer during the same period. Insider trading activity saw notable sales from company executives. CFO Vaibhav Taneja sold 3,000 shares for $1.35 million to cover tax withholding obligations, while Director Kathleen Wilson-Thompson sold 26,409 shares under a pre-arranged plan for approximately $9.99 million. Collectively, insiders sold over 32,000 shares valued at roughly $12.4 million in the last quarter. Analyst sentiment remains mixed with a consensus rating of 'Hold' and an average price target of $408.07. Recent reports include Citigroup's 'market perform' rating, Glj Research's 'sell' rating, and Royal Bank of Canada raising its price objective to $500. Financially, Tesla reported Q1 revenue of $22.39 billion, slightly missing analyst expectations, with EPS of $0.41 beating estimates.
